What are templates in an ASP.NET mobile application?

In an ASP.NET mobile application, templates are composed of markup language elements, such as HTML and WML tags, and Web server controls. They are used for enhancing the appearance of mobile controls of an ASP.NET Web application or for customizing these controls for specific types of mobile devices. They must be associated with specific device filters. Hence, device filters must be defined and applied to mobile controls prior to creating templates for controls. The application displays the contents of the template for a specific mobile control, whenever the device filter evaluates to true. The mobile control is said to contain a template set if the control has more than one template per device filter.
